What is Risk Parity?
Traditionally, portfolio construction focuses on allocating a fixed percentage of capital to different asset classes (e.g., 60% stocks, 40% bonds). Risk Parity takes a different approach. It aims to allocate capital such that each asset class contributes *equally* to the overall portfolio risk.
Think of it this way: a small allocation to a very volatile asset (like Bitcoin) can contribute the same amount of risk to your portfolio as a larger allocation to a less volatile asset (like Ethereum). Risk Parity seeks to balance these contributions. A core tenet of any trading strategy, especially when dealing with leveraged instruments, is Risk management.

Spot vs. Futures: The Building Blocks
To implement Risk Parity in digital assets, we leverage both Spot market holdings and Crypto Futures. Understanding the difference is crucial:
- **Spot:** Buying and holding the underlying asset directly (e.g., buying 1 BTC). This provides direct exposure to the price appreciation of the asset. A conservative approach to spot market exposure is highlighted in BUSD & Bitcoin: A Conservative Approach to Spot Market Exposure.
- **Futures:** An agreement to buy or sell an asset at a predetermined price on a future date. Futures contracts allow you to speculate on price movements *without* owning the underlying asset. They also offer the ability to *hedge* your spot holdings. Learning how to use futures with minimal risk is covered in How to Use Crypto Futures to Trade with Minimal Risk.
Futures contracts are leveraged instruments, meaning you can control a large position with a relatively small amount of capital. This amplifies both potential gains *and* potential losses. Therefore, robust risk management is paramount. Itâs crucial to understand potential Counterparty Risk when using futures exchanges.
Building a Risk Parity Portfolio: A Step-by-Step Approach
Here's how to construct a Risk Parity portfolio for digital assets:
1. **Asset Selection:** Choose a basket of digital assets with varying levels of volatility and correlation. Consider:
* **Bitcoin (BTC):** Often considered the benchmark, typically higher volatility. * **Ethereum (ETH):** Second largest cryptocurrency, moderate volatility. * **Large-Cap Altcoins (e.g., Solana, Cardano):** Potentially higher growth, higher volatility. * **Stablecoins (e.g., USDC, USDT):** Low volatility, used for capital preservation and rebalancing. Explore diversification strategies with stablecoins in Building a Stablecoin Portfolio: Diversification Beyond Price.
2. **Volatility Assessment:** Determine the volatility of each asset. Historical volatility is a common starting point, but consider implied volatility (derived from futures prices) for a forward-looking perspective.
3. **Correlation Analysis:** Assess the correlation between assets. Assets that are highly correlated will not provide significant diversification benefits. Correlation's Role: Pairing Crypto Assets for Reduced Risk details how to benefit from asset pairing.
4. **Risk Contribution Calculation:** This is the core of Risk Parity. The risk contribution of an asset is calculated based on its volatility, correlation with other assets, and its allocation weight. (The exact formula is complex and often requires specialized software, but the principle is key).
5. **Allocation Adjustment:** Adjust the allocation weights to equalize the risk contributions of each asset. This typically involves allocating a *smaller* percentage of capital to more volatile assets and a *larger* percentage to less volatile assets.
6. **Futures Integration:** Use futures contracts to fine-tune risk exposure. For example:
* **Hedge Spot Holdings:** If you hold BTC in spot, you can *short* BTC futures to hedge against potential price declines. Hedging with Distant Futures: Smoothing Volatility in Your Portfolio explores this strategy. * **Increase Exposure:** If you are bullish on an asset but want to manage risk, you can use *long* futures contracts to gain exposure without committing as much capital. * **Arbitrage Opportunities:** Utilize arbitrage strategies between spot and futures markets, adhering to strict risk management techniques.
7. **Regular Rebalancing:** Market conditions change, and asset volatilities and correlations shift. Regularly rebalance your portfolio (e.g., monthly or quarterly) to maintain equal risk contributions.

Risk Management: The Cornerstone of Success
Risk Parity is *not* a risk-free strategy. It requires diligent risk management. Remember, risk management is crucial for successful trading.
- **Position Sizing:** Never allocate more capital to a single position than you can afford to lose.
- **Stop-Loss Orders:** Use stop-loss orders to limit potential losses on both spot and futures positions.
- **Liquidation Risk:** Understand the liquidation risk associated with leveraged futures contracts. Focus on core risk management and ensure you have sufficient margin to avoid liquidation.
- **Monitoring:** Continuously monitor your portfolio and adjust your positions as needed.
- **Diversification:** While Risk Parity aims for diversification *within* the portfolio, it's also important to diversify *across* asset classes.
